- A survey by Happy Mail revealed that the top reason for starting a relationship via matching apps is "value alignment" at 46%. "Self-disclosure" was the key to trust at 54%, while "lack of conversation" was the main factor for being "just friends" at 38%. The results highlight the importance of inner compatibility and communication quality.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: What is the main reason for starting a relationship via matching apps?
- A: The most common reason was "feeling that values and atmosphere matched" (46%), indicating that inner compatibility is prioritized over appearance or conditions.
- Q: What makes users trust someone on a matching app?
- A: "They sincerely talked about themselves" was the top factor (54%), highlighting sincere self-disclosure as key to trust.
- Q: Why do people end up being "just friends" on matching apps?
- A: The primary reason was "lack of conversation" (38%), emphasizing the importance of communication quality for relationship progression.
- Q: What are the essential elements for successful romance on matching apps?
- A: Alignment of values, building trust through sincere self-disclosure, and smooth communication are crucial.
